Abstract

Описаны способ и система (10) для производства модифицированных продуктов сжигания угля. Добавка уменьшает размер частиц продукта сжигания угля, а также может снижать содержание в продукте сжигания угля несгоревшего углерода, делая этот модифицированный продукт пригодным для добавления в минеральные вяжущие материалы.
